Abstract

A composition is provided for faster bone repair and early orthopedic implant fixation. The composition comprises an osteoinductive or osteopromotive biological factor embedded in a carrier slurry. The slurry is prepared by wetting a biodegradable polymer and calcium phosphate particles with a biocompatible fluid. The composition may be applied to the site of the bone fracture, to an orthopedic implant or to both during the surgical procedure. The composition utilizes low dosages of the biological factor and, therefore, is cost effective to be used routinely.

10. A medical kit comprising: a biological factor; a biodegradable polymer, a calcium phosphate compound; and an applicator.
11. The medical kit of claim 10 further comprising a biocompatible fluid.
12. The medical kit of claim 11, wherein the applicator is adapted for applying the biological factor and a carrier slurry resulting from hydrating the biodegradable polymer and the calcium phosphate compound with the biocompatible fluid to a site of bone repair orto an orthopedic implant
13. The medical kit of claim 10, wherein the biological factor and the biocompatible fluid are contained in separate containers.
14. The kit of claim 10, wherein the biodegradable polymer is a natural polymer selected from the group consisting of collagen, hyaluronic acid, chitosan, carboxyniethylcellulose, alginate, silk, elastin, fibrin glue, bone marrow with or without thrombin, and combinations thereof.
15. The kit of claim 10, wherein the biodegradable polymer is a synthetic polymer selected from the group consisting of polyethylene glycol (PEG), polyvinyl alcohol
(PVA), polyorthoester (POE), polylactic acid (PLA), polyglycolic acid (PGA). polyacticglycolic acid (PLGA) and combinations thereof.
